I have a 2811 router connected to a 3550 and running rip between them. I 
recently added two static routes on the 3550 and redistributed them into RIP. 
on the 3 static routes (there was already one configured on the 3550) only one 
is actually present into the rip database of the router although they all into 
the rip database of the 3550. I have no distribution list configured anywhere, 
I am wondering what might be the problem.

R1 F0/0 ----- Vlan10 rsw1


R1#sh run | be router rip
router rip
 version 2
 network 172.16.0.0
!

rsw1#sh run | be router rip
router rip
 version 2
 redistribute static
 network 172.16.0.0
!
rsw1#sh run | i ip route
ip route 10.10.10.1 255.255.255.255 Vlan10 172.16.0.10 name SW8
ip route 10.10.10.2 255.255.255.255 Vlan10 172.16.0.11 name SW9
ip route 172.16.63.227 255.255.255.255 172.16.208.14


R1#sh ip rip data 172.16.63.227 255.255.255.255
172.16.63.227/32
    [1] via 172.16.123.36, 00:00:11, FastEthernet0/0

R1#sh ip rip data 10.10.10.1 255.255.255.255
%Route not in database



rsw1#sh ip rip data 172.16.63.227 255.255.255.255
172.16.63.227/32    redistributed
    [1] via 0.0.0.0,

rsw1#sh ip rip dat 10.10.10.1 255.255.255.255
10.10.10.1/32    redistributed
    [1] via 0.0.0.0,
